Information Sarina V. would like to know about your pet
Health & Medical Needs • Any medical conditions (allergies, arthritis, anxiety, etc.) • Medications (what, when, and how to give them) • Vaccination status & flea/tick prevention • Any recent surgeries or injuries Behavior & Temperament • How they react to new people, kids, and strangers • Comfort level around other dogs/cats/animals • Any aggression triggers (food, toys, loud noises, etc.) • Signs they show when stressed or scared Daily Routine • Feeding schedule (times, portions, treats allowed) • Walking/exercise routine (leash-trained, off-leash rules, energy level) • Bathroom habits (how often, accidents, signals they give) • Sleep habits (crate, bed, free roam, etc.) Training & Rules • Commands they know (sit, stay, come, etc.) • Any house rules (no couch, no bed, restricted rooms) • Crate training or special sleeping arrangements Emergency Information • Vet’s name, address, and phone number • Emergency contact info (owner + backup person) • Any special instructions if the pet gets lost or sick
